Researchers led by a scholar from City University of Hong Kong (CityU) have developed a novel artificial intelligence (AI) framework to make predictions on potential synergistic anti-cancer drug combinations for both therapeutic and toxic effects. Many of the biotech sector's biggest wins of late have come through drug combinations, utilizing the strengths and downplaying the weaknesses of available therapies, including recent developments from Oncolytics Biotech Inc. For example, significant work is being done on behalf of women in America, where breast cancer is known to be the second leading cause of death from cancer--with an estimated 42,000 deaths in the US in 2020. The problem also persists in China, where breast cancer is now estimated to be the largest subtype of cancer among women, with over 416,000 cases and over 117,000 deaths in 2020. As part of the fight against breast cancer, a multinational front is moving forward between US-based Oncolytics Biotech Inc. and Chinese multinational clinical-stage biopharma developers Adlai Nortye.
